How To Fix F5679 - SAPoffice user & does not exist


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: F5 - Document Editing

  • Message number: 679

  • Message text: SAPoffice user & does not exist

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message F5679 - SAPoffice user & does not exist ?

    The SAP error message F5679, which states "SAPoffice user & does not exist," typically occurs when the system is trying to send an SAPoffice message to a user that is not recognized in the system. This can happen for several reasons, including:

    Causes:

    1. User Does Not Exist: The specified user does not exist in the SAP system.
    2. User is Inactive: The user exists but is inactive or locked.
    3. Incorrect User ID: There may be a typo or incorrect user ID in the message.
    4. Missing SAPoffice Configuration: The SAPoffice settings may not be properly configured for the user.
    5. User Not Assigned to a Valid Communication Method: The user may not have a valid communication method set up in their user profile.

    Solutions:

    1. Verify User Existence:

      • Check if the user exists in the system by using transaction code SU01 (User Maintenance).
      • Ensure that the user ID is spelled correctly.
    2. Check User Status:

      • If the user exists, check if the user is active. If the user is locked or inactive, you will need to unlock or activate the user.
    3. Review User Profile:

      •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ations and that their profile is correctly set up for SAPoffice communication.
    4. Check SAPoffice Configuration:

      • Ensure that the SAPoffice settings are correctly configured. This can include checking the settings in transaction SO01 (SAPoffice Administration).
    5. Assign Communication Method:

      • Make sure that the user has a valid communication method assigned in their user profile. This can be done in the user maintenance screen (SU01).
    6. Consult with Basis Team:

      • If the issue persists, consult with your SAP Basis team to check for any system-wide issues or configurations that may be affecting user recognition.
